# §2991d. Research, demonstration, and pilot projects

- (a) The Commissioner may provide [financial assistance](/usc/42/2992c.md?p=2) through grants or contracts for research, demonstration, or pilot [projects](/usc/42/13641.md?p=2) conducted by public or private [agencies](/usc/42/8262.md?p=1) which are designed to test or assist in the development of new approaches or methods that will aid in overcoming special problems or otherwise furthering the purposes of this subchapter.
- (b) The Commissioner shall establish an overall plan to govern the approval of research, demonstration, and pilot [projects](/usc/42/13641.md?p=2) and the use of all research authority under this subchapter. The plan shall set forth specific objectives to be achieved and priorities among such objectives.

## Source credit

(Pub. L. 88–452, title VIII, § 805, as added Pub. L. 93–644, § 11, Jan. 4, 1975, 88 Stat. 2324; amended Pub. L. 102–375, title VIII, § 822(5), Sept. 30, 1992, 106 Stat. 1298.)

### Prior Provisions

A prior section 2991d, Pub. L. 88–452, title VIII, § 805, as added Pub. L. 89–794, title VIII, § 801, Nov. 8, 1966, 80 Stat. 1474, provided for special programs and projects and placing limitations on the use of appropriated funds, prior to the general amendment of this subchapter by Pub. L. 90–222, title I, § 110, Dec. 23, 1967, 81 Stat. 722.

### Amendments

1992—Subsecs. (a), (b). Pub. L. 102–375 substituted “Commissioner” for “Secretary”.
